DTD ファイルを開く方法


キャンパスガイド
2023-07-10T18:47:01+00:00

DTD ファイルを開く方法

DTD (Document Type Definition) ファイルは、XML ドキュメントの構造と検証において不可欠なコンポーネントです。これらのファイルは特定の言語で書かれており、予期されるデータ型と構造を定義します。 ドキュメントで XML。あなたが開発者であるか、XML ファイルを扱う作業をしている場合、そのファイルを開いてアクセスする方法を知ることが非常に重要です。 ファイルに DTD を使用して変更または有効性チェックを行います。この記事では、ガイドを提供します 少しずつ DTD ファイルを開いてその技術的な内容を理解する方法について説明します。これらの重要なファイルを適切に処理するために必要なツールと手順を検討します。 DTD ファイルの基本とその操作方法を学びたい場合は、読み続けてください。

1. DTD ファイルの概要

DTD (Document Type Definition) ファイルは、XML ドキュメントの構造と検証規則を定義するドキュメントです。 XML ドキュメントに表示される要素、属性、およびエンティティの詳細な説明を提供します。活用法 ファイルから DTD は、XML ファイル内のデータの正しい解釈と検証を保証するために不可欠です。

DTD ファイルを使用するときに留意すべき重要な要素がいくつかあります。まず、XML ドキュメントを構成する主要な要素を特定し、その階層構造を定義することが重要です。これ できる DTD ファイルで要素とそれに対応する属性を宣言することによって。

さらに、XML で事前定義されたエンティティを使用したり、DTD ファイルで独自のエンティティを定義したりすることができます。 エンティティを使用すると、XML ファイル内の共通情報を再利用できるため、保守と更新が容易になります。 XML ファイルに入力されたデータが特定の基準を満たしていることを確認するための検証ルールを定義することもできます。 これは、必須の属性を定義したり、特定の要素に許可される値を検証したりするなど、制約を使用することで実現できます。 データの整合性と一貫性を確保するために、対応する DTD ファイルを使用して XML ドキュメントを検証することを常に忘れないでください。

2. DTD ファイルの構造を理解する

DTD (Document Type Definition) ファイルの構造は、XML ドキュメントの正しい定義と検証に不可欠です。 以下に、DTD ファイルを構成するさまざまな要素の詳細な説明を示します。

1. 文書型宣言:DTD ファイルを使用して定義する文書の型を示します。 これは、タグの後にドキュメント名と外部 DTD ファイルの場所 (使用されている場合) を使用して行われます。

2. エンティティの定義: エンティティは、XML ドキュメント内の定数または可変データを表す要素です。 それらはタグによって定義されます エンティティの名前とその値が続きます。 エンティティには、内部エンティティと外部エンティティの XNUMX 種類があることに注意することが重要です。

3. 要素の定義: 要素は、XML ドキュメントの基本的なコンポーネントです。 それらはタグによって定義されます その後に要素の名前とその内容が続きます。 コンテンツは、テキスト、他の要素、または両方の組み合わせなど、さまざまなタイプにすることができます。 さらに、タグを使用して各要素に属性を指定できます。 .

これは、XML ドキュメントの正しい定義と検証に不可欠です。 ドキュメント タイプの宣言、エンティティの定義、要素の定義など、DTD ファイルを構成する各要素を理解すると、正確で完全な DTD ファイルを作成できます。 DTD ファイルを正しく定義すると、関連する XML ドキュメントの一貫性と有効性が保証されることに注意してください。

3. DTD ファイルを開くためのツールとソフトウェア

DTD ファイルを開くために利用できるさまざまなツールやソフトウェア オプションがあります。 これらのツールは、XML ドキュメントを操作し、DTD ファイルの内容にアクセスして表示する必要があるユーザーに役立ちます。 以下に最も人気のあるオプションをいくつか示します。

1. テキスト エディタ: テキスト エディタは、DTD ファイルを開くためのシンプルでアクセスしやすいオプションです。 メモ帳や TextEdit などの基本的なテキスト エディタを使用して、これらのファイルを開いて表示できます。 ただし、これらのエディターは DTD に固有の高度な機能を提供しないことに注意することが重要です。 専用のテキストエディタを使用することをお勧めします 構文の強調表示やその他の DTD 関連の機能を提供します。

2. XMLSpy: XMLSpy はソフトウェア開発業界で広く使用されているツールであり、DTD ファイルを開いて編集することが簡単にできます。 XMLSpy は、DTD ファイルを開いて表示するための直感的なインターフェイスを提供するだけでなく、検証や DTD ベースの XML コード生成などの一連の高度な機能も提供します。

3. Oxygen XML Editor: Oxygen XML Editor も、DTD ファイルを開いて編集するための一般的なオプションです。 このソフトウェアは、XML ドキュメントを操作するための完全な開発環境を提供します。 強力な DTD 編集および検証機能を提供します。さらに、Oxygen XML Editor を使用すると、変換を実行したり、XML データをクエリしたりすることもできます。 効率的に.

要約すると、DTD ファイルを開くために利用できるさまざまなツールやソフトウェアがあります。 基本的なテキスト エディタから XML ドキュメントを開発するための特殊なツールまで、適切なツールの選択は、特定のニーズと要件によって異なります。 高度な機能を提供し、DTD の操作を容易にするエディターを使用することが重要です。 XMLSpy と Oxygen XML Editor の XNUMX つは人気があり推奨されるオプションです DTD ファイルを頻繁に扱う人向け。

4. ステップバイステップ: Windows で DTD ファイルを開く方法

この記事では、Windows で DTD ファイルを開く方法を段階的に説明します。この問題を解決するためのシンプルで詳細なガイドは次のとおりです 効果的に.

1. 最初の、DTD ファイルを開くことをサポートするテキスト エディターがインストールされていることを確認することが重要です。よくある例としては、Notepad++、Sublime Text、または Visual Studio Code。選択したエディターをダウンロードしてインストールできます。 サイト 役人。

2. テキストエディタをインストールしたら、 プログラムを開く メインメニューで「ファイルを開く」オプションを選択します。 それから、 DTD ファイルの場所に移動します 開きたいもの。 これは、テキスト エディタのナビゲーション バーを使用するか、ファイルをメイン ウィンドウにドラッグ アンド ドロップするだけで実行できます。

3. DTD ファイルを見つけて選択した後、 「開く」ボタンをクリックします ファイルをテキストエディタにロードします。 今ならできる DTD ファイルの内容を表示する メインエディタウィンドウで。 ファイルに有効な DTD コードが含まれている場合は、必要な変更や編集を行うことができます。

適切なテキスト エディターを持っている限り、Windows で DTD ファイルを開くプロセスは比較的簡単であることに注意してください。 これらの手順に従うことで、必要に応じて DTD ファイルにアクセスし、変更できるようになります。 問題が発生した場合は、ためらわずにテキスト エディタの公式​​ドキュメントを参照するか、専門フォーラムでサポートを求めてください。 あなたのプロジェクトの幸運を祈ります!

5. ステップバイステップ: Mac で DTD ファイルを開く方法

DTD ファイルがあり、コンピューターを使用している場合 Macオペレーティングシステムで、次の手順に従って簡単に開くことができます。

1. まず、Mac に TextEdit や Sublime Text などのテキスト エディタがインストールされていることを確認します。 これらのエディタを使用すると、DTD ファイルを表示および編集できます。

2. テキスト エディタをインストールしたら、アプリケーションを開きます。 次に、メイン メニューから「ファイルを開く」オプションを選択し、Mac 上で開きたい DTD ファイルを見つけ、ファイルをダブルクリックしてテキスト エディタで開きます。

6. ステップバイステップ: Linux で DTD ファイルを開く方法

Linux で DTD ファイルを開くのは簡単なプロセスで、次のいくつかの手順に従う必要があります。 いくつかのステップ。以下に、このタスクを実行するためのステップバイステップのガイドを示します。

まず、Linux ディストリビューションにテキスト エディターが必要です。 DTD ファイルにアクセスして変更するには、テキスト エディタの使用が不可欠です。 人気のあるオプションとしては、次のようなものがあります。 ナノ, Vi o Emacs。 エディターを選択したら、ターミナルを開いて次のコマンドを使用します。 cd をクリックして、DTD ファイルがある場所に移動します。

正しい場所に移動したら、次のコマンドを使用できます。 ls ファイルを一覧表示し、DTD ファイルの存在を確認します。 次に、次を使用してテキスト エディタでファイルを開くことができます。 エディタ名 ファイル名.dtd。 これにより、エディタ ウィンドウで DTD ファイルが開き、その内容を表示および編集できるようになります。 ファイルを閉じる前に、必ず変更を保存してください。

7. DTD ファイルを開く際の一般的な問題の解決

DTD ファイルを開くときに問題が発生した場合でも、心配しないでください。問題を解決するのに役立つ段階的な解決策がここにあります。 以下の手順に従えば、DTD ファイルを開くときに直面する可能性のある一般的な問題を解決できます。

1. DTD ファイルが正しい場所に存在することを確認してください。 DTD ファイルが正しいディレクトリにあり、ファイル名が正しいことを確認してください。 DTD ファイルが予期した場所に見つからない場合は、再度ダウンロードするか、正しいディレクトリに移動する必要がある場合があります。

2. DTD ファイルの構文を確認してください。 構文エラーは、DTD ファイルを開くときに問題が発生する一般的な原因です。 DTD 検証ツールを使用して、ファイルの構文を検証します。 エラーが見つかった場合は、DTD 仕様に従って修正してください。 特殊文字と適切な書式規則に必ず注意してください。

3. DTD 編集および表示ツールの使用を検討してください。 DTD ファイルを開く際に問題が発生した場合は、DTD ファイルの編集および表示用に設計された特定のツールを使用すると役立つ場合があります。 これらのツールは、DTD ファイルの問題の特定と解決を容易にする追加機能を提供します。 さらに、ファイルをより効率的に変更できるようになります。

8. データ検証における DTD ファイルの重要性

DTD (Document Type Definition) ファイルは、XML 形式のデータを検証する場合に不可欠です。 これらのファイルは、XML ドキュメントが有効であるとみなされるために準拠する必要がある構造とルールを定義します。 DTD による検証を通じて、XML ドキュメントが対応する DTD で定義されたルールに準拠しているかどうかを確認できます。

DTD ファイルの重要性は、DTD ファイルによって XML ドキュメントに含まれるデータの整合性と一貫性が保証されるという事実にあります。 DTD ファイルを使用してドキュメントを検証することにより、考えられるエラーの中でも、構造エラー、不正な形式、欠落または不正な要素を検出して修正できます。 さらに、DTD ファイルによる検証は、XML ドキュメントが準拠する必要がある共通標準を確立するため、システム間の相互運用性を促進します。

データ検証で DTD ファイルを使用して最大限に活用するには、いくつかの重要な手順に従うことが重要です。 まず最初に、検証する XML 形式に対応する DTD で定義されている構造とルールを知る必要があります。 DTD ファイルの構文と特性をより深く理解するのに役立つチュートリアルとドキュメントをオンラインで見つけることができます。 次に、特殊な XML 検証ツールを使用して、DTD ファイルをロードし、XML ドキュメントが確立されたルールに準拠しているかどうかを自動的に検証できます。 オンラインまたはダウンロードで利用できるさまざまなツールがあります。

9. DTD ファイルを開く際のセキュリティに関する考慮事項

DTD (型定義文書) マークアップ言語です XML ドキュメントの構造とコンテンツ タイプを定義するために使用されます。ただし、DTD ファイルを開くときは、潜在的な脆弱性や攻撃を回避するために、いくつかのセキュリティ上の考慮事項を念頭に置くことが重要です。

1. DTD ファイルの作成元を検証して確認する: DTD ファイルを開く前に、その作成元を検証し、信頼できるソースからのものであることを確認することが重要です。 これは、DTD ファイルがオンライン環境で使用される場合、またはインターネットからダウンロードされる場合に特に重要です。 ソースを検証して整合性チェックを実行すると、悪意のあるファイルの実行を防ぐことができます。

2. 外部エンティティを制限する: DTD ファイル内の外部エンティティは、ファイル読み取り攻撃、サービス拒否攻撃、またはその他の種類の攻撃を実行するために使用される可能性があります。 したがって、外部エンティティの使用を制限し、信頼できないファイルやリソースへの参照を避けることをお勧めします。 これは、XML パーサー処理オプションを構成するか、追加のセキュリティ制限を実装することによって実現できます。

3. ソフトウェアを最新の状態に保つ: 更新には通常、既知の可能性のある脆弱性に対処するためのセキュリティ パッチが含まれているため、DTD ファイルを開くために使用するソフトウェアを最新の状態に保つことが重要です。 これは、XML パーサー ソフトウェアと、DTD ファイルと対話するその他の関連ソフトウェアの両方に当てはまります。 アップデートやパッチを最新の状態に保つことは、攻撃を防止し、安全な環境を維持するのに役立ちます。

これらの点に留意すると、潜在的な脆弱性から保護し、安全な作業環境を確保することができます。 安全で信頼できる。 DTD ファイルに関連するリスクを最小限に抑えるために、セキュリティのベスト プラクティスに従い、最新のツールを使用することを常にお勧めします。セキュリティは継続的なプロセスである可能性があり、潜在的な脅威から身を守るために常に注意を払い、最新の情報を入手することが重要であることを忘れないでください。

10. DTD ファイルを正しく開いて表示するための推奨事項

DTD ファイルを開いて正しく表示するには、従うべき重要な推奨事項がいくつかあります。 ここでは、この問題を解決するのに役立つ詳細な手順を説明します。

1. 適切なテキスト エディタがあることを確認します。DTD ファイルを開くには、これらの種類のファイルを処理できるテキスト エディタが必要です。 Sublime Text、Notepad++、Atom などの非常に人気のあるエディターを使用でき、DTD 構文をサポートします。

2. DTD 構文を理解する: DTD ファイルを開いて正しく表示するには、DTD ファイルの構造と構文を理解することが不可欠です。 この構文に慣れるのに役立つオンライン チュートリアルと専門ドキュメントを見つけることができます。

3. 特別なツールを使用して DTD を検証および表示する: DTD ファイルをより簡単に検証および表示できるオンライン ツールがあります。 これらのツールの一部には構文の強調表示が含まれており、ファイル内に存在するエラーが表示されます。 これらのツールの使用例とチュートリアルはオンラインで見つけることができます。

DTD ファイルを正しく開いて表示することは複雑なプロセスになる可能性がありますが、適切な推奨事項と特殊なツールを使用することで、この問題を解決できることに注意してください。 効率的な方法.

11. DTD ファイルを XML と組み合わせて使用​​する方法

DTD (Document Type Definition) ファイルは、XML ファイルで使用できるデータの構造とタイプを定義するために使用されます。 これは、XML ドキュメントが有効であると見なされるために従わなければならないルールを指定する方法です。 DTD ファイルを XML と組み合わせて使用​​する手順は次のとおりです。

ステップ1: DTD ファイルを作成します。任意のテキストエディタを使用できます 作成する DTD 形式のファイル。識別しやすいように、ファイルに .dtd 拡張子を付けて保存することをお勧めします。

ステップ2: XML ファイルに、DTD ファイルへの参照を追加します。 これを行うには、XML ファイルの先頭、ルート要素の開始タグの直前に次の行を追加します。 。 DTD ファイルへの正しいパスを指定していることを確認してください。

ステップ3: XML ファイルを検証します。 さまざまなツールや方法を使用して、DTD を使用して XML ファイルを検証できます。 XNUMX つのオプションは、XML パーサーを使用することです。XML パーサーは、XML ファイルが DTD で指定されたルールに準拠しているかどうかをチェックします。 XML ファイルにエラーがある場合、パーサーは見つかった問題を修正するための提案とともに表示します。

12. DTD ファイルの実際の例を調べる

このセクションでは、DTD ファイルの実践的な例を詳しく見ていき、実際の状況で DTD ファイルがどのように機能するかを探っていきます。 続けて、DTD ファイルを使用して XML ドキュメントの構造とルールを定義する方法を学習します。

まず、DTD ファイルは、XML ドキュメント内で許可される構造と要素を定義する一連のルールであることを理解することが重要です。 これらのルールは特定の構文を使用して定義されており、さまざまな種類の XML ドキュメントに適用できます。

DTD ファイルを使用する一般的な方法は、XML ドキュメントを検証することです。 これは、XML ドキュメントが DTD ファイルで定義されたルールと構造に準拠しているかどうかをチェックできることを意味します。 W3C XML Validator などのツールを使用して、特定の DTD ファイルに対して XML ドキュメントの有効性をチェックできます。

DTD ファイルの実際の例を検討すると、要素、属性、エンティティが DTD ファイルでどのように定義されるかがわかります。 特定の要素の要求や属性値の制限などの検証ルールの例も見ていきます。 DTD ファイルの魅力的な世界に飛び込み、それを XML プロジェクトに適用する方法を発見しましょう。

13. DTD ファイルと他の種類のドキュメントの違い

DTD (Document Type Definition) ファイルは、XML ドキュメントの構造と要素を定義するために使用されます。 XSD (XML スキーマ定義) ファイルや RNG (リラックス NG) ファイルなど、他のドキュメント タイプといくつかの類似点がありますが、大きな違いもあります。

DTD ファイルと他の種類のドキュメントの主な違いの XNUMX つは、その構文です。 XSD および RNG ファイルは XML 構文を使用してドキュメント構造を定義しますが、DTD ファイルには DTD ルールに基づいた独自の構文があります。 このため、XML のみに精通している人にとっては、学習曲線が急勾配になる可能性があります。

もう XNUMX つの重要な違いは、DTD ファイルが提供する柔軟性です。 XSD ファイルや RNG ファイルとは異なり、DTD ファイルでは、オプションの要素と属性を定義できるだけでなく、要素の繰り返し数を制限することもできます。 これは、ドキュメントの構造に大きな柔軟性が必要な場合に役立ちます。

要約すると、DTD ファイルは、XSD ファイルや RNG ファイルなどの他のドキュメント タイプと比較して、構文と柔軟性に大きな違いがあります。 学習や使用はより複雑になる可能性がありますが、文書構造の柔軟性が高まります。

14. 次のステップ: DTD ファイルの知識を広げる

DTD ファイルの基本を学習したので、知識を広げて新しい機能を探索してみましょう。 ここでは、このトピックをさらに深く掘り下げるのに役立ついくつかのリソースと手順を紹介します。

1. 他のタイプの検証を調査します。 DTD ファイルは、XML ドキュメントを検証するための XNUMX つの方法にすぎません。 RelaxNG や XML スキーマなど、より高度な検証オプションを提供する他の種類の検証もあります。 これらのタイプの検証を調査し、その特性を比較します。

2. ツールとエディターを探索します。 DTD ファイルを操作するには、ファイルの作成と検証を容易にする特定のツールがあると便利です。 構文の強調表示や自動エラー チェックなどの DTD 機能を備えた XML エディターを探してください。 より複雑な検証を可能にする他のツールを調査することもできます。

3. 例を使って練習してください: 知識を定着させるには実践が不可欠です。 DTD を使用する XML ドキュメントの例を見つけて、それらのドキュメントを検証するための DTD ファイルの作成を練習します。 より複雑な構造を作成し、DTD ファイルにさまざまなルールや制限を適用して、自分自身に挑戦してください。

つまり、DTD ファイルを開くことは、XML などのマークアップ言語を扱う人にとって不可欠です。 このプロセスを通じて、ユーザーはドキュメントを検証および構造化し、必要なすべてのルールと仕様に準拠していることを確認できます。 最初は複雑に思えるかもしれませんが、適切なツールと DTD ファイル構文の基本的な理解があれば、これらのファイルを開いて使用するのは簡単な作業になります。 DTD ファイルを操作するときは、XML ドキュメントの一貫性と品質を確保するために、標準と推奨プラクティスを常に考慮することを忘れないでください。 このトピックに関する知識をさらに広げるために、他のオンライン リソースやチュートリアルを遠慮なく探してください。

次の関連コンテンツにも興味があるかもしれません。